Skutt Catholic won the last time they faced Duchesne, and things went their way on Thursday too. Everything went the Skutt Catholic SkyHawks' way against the Duchesne Cardinals as the Skutt Catholic SkyHawks made off with a 3-0 victory.

Skutt Catholic's not only won, but also showed off some consistency: keeping Duchesne between 14 and 17 points across their sets. The match finished with set scores of 25-16, 25-17, 25-14.

Skutt Catholic's win was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Nikki Ott, who had 11 digs.

Skutt Catholic was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 14 aces. They are a perfect 4-0 when they serve at least ten aces.

Skutt Catholic's victory bumped their record up to 23-9. As for Duchesne,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 9-12.

Skutt Catholic is on the road again on Tuesday to play Gross Catholic at 7:00 p.m. Duchesne has already played their next matchup, a 2-1 defeat against Lincoln Christian on the 19th.
